ComputeRoutesResponse

v1alpha.computeRoutes でレスポンス メッセージを返します。

JSON 表現
{
  "routes": [
    {
      object (Route)
    }
  ],
  "fallbackInfo": {
    object (FallbackInfo)
  }
}
フィールド
routes[]

object (Route)

compute_alternatives_routes が指定されている場合は計算されたルートの配列(最大 3 つ)を格納し、指定しない場合は 1 つのルートのみを格納します。この配列に複数のエントリが含まれている場合は、最初のエントリが最も推奨されるルートになります。配列が空の場合は、ルートが見つからなかったことを意味します。

fallbackInfo

object (FallbackInfo)

サーバーがすべての入力設定を使用してルートの結果を計算できない場合、別の計算方法を使用するようにフォールバックすることがあります。フォールバック モードが使用されている場合、このフィールドにはフォールバック レスポンスに関する詳細情報が含まれます。それ以外の場合、このフィールドは設定されません。